Почему Excel теряет несохранённые данные и можно ли их вернуть?
Вы потратили часы на заполнение таблицы в Microsoft Excel, но внезапно программа закрылась — или вы случайно нажали «Не сохранять» при выходе. Ситуация знакома многим: согласно статистике, 37% пользователей Excel хотя бы раз теряли несохранённые данные из-за сбоев, ошибок или собственной невнимательности. К счастью, Windows и сам Excel хранят резервные копии и временные файлы, которые можно извлечь даже после аварийного закрытия.
В этой статье разберём 7 рабочих способов восстановления — от стандартных инструментов автовосстановления до малоизвестных функций Windows, таких как Shadow Copy или анализ временных папок. Важно: эффективность методов зависит от того, был ли файл хоть раз сохранён ранее (даже под временным именем вроде Книга1.xlsx). Если документ создавался «с нуля» и не сохранялся ни разу, шансы ниже, но они есть!
Приступим к практике. Начните с самого простого способа — и только если он не сработает, переходите к более сложным.
Способ 1: Автовосстановление в Excel (если программа закрылась аварийно)
Excel автоматически сохраняет временные копии открытых файлов каждые 10 минут (по умолчанию). Если программа закрылась из-за сбоя (например, зависания или отключения света), при следующем запуске вы увидите панель «Восстановление документов» слева. Вот как ею пользоваться:
Откройте Excel. Если панель восстановления не появилась автоматически, перейдите в
Файл → Открыть → Последниеи прокрутите список до раздела «Восстановленные файлы».Нажмите на файл с пометкой «(автосохранённый)» или «(восстановленный)». Excel покажет дату и время последнего автосохранения.
Сравните восстановленную версию с оригиналом (если он есть) и сохраните её под новым именем через
Файл → Сохранить как.
⚠️ Внимание: Автосохранение работает только для файлов, которые уже были сохранены хотя бы раз. Если вы создавали таблицу «с нуля» и не нажимали Ctrl+S, этот метод не поможет. Также проверьте настройки автосохранения в Файл → Параметры → Сохранение — возможно, интервал увеличен или функция отключена.
Убедитесь, что галочка «Автосохранение каждые» активна|Проверьте путь к папке автовосстановления (по умолчанию: C:\Users\ИмяПользователя\AppData\Roaming\Microsoft\Excel\)|Установите интервал не более 5-10 минут|Включите опцию «Сохранять последнюю автосохранённую версию при закрытии без сохранения»
-->
Способ 2: Поиск временных файлов Excel вручную
Excel создаёт временные файлы с расширением .tmp или .xar (для автовосстановления). Их можно найти вручную, даже если программа не предложила восстановление автоматически. Вот где искать:
- 📁 Папка автовосстановления:
C:\Users\ИмяПользователя\AppData\Roaming\Microsoft\Excel\(включите отображение скрытых папок в Проводнике). - 📁 Temp-папка Windows:
C:\Users\ИмяПользователя\AppData\Local\Temp\— ищите файлы с именами вроде~$Книга1.xlsx. - 📁 Папка документа: Если файл сохранялся ранее, проверьте его исходное расположение — там может лежать временная копия с расширением
.tmp.
Чтобы открыть временный файл:
Скопируйте его в другую папку (например, на Рабочий стол).
Переименуйте расширение с
.tmpна.xlsx(или.xlsдля старых версий).Попробуйте открыть через Excel. Если появится ошибка, используйте «Открыть и восстановить» в меню
Файл → Открыть.
⚠️ Внимание: Не все временные файлы содержат полные данные. Иногда в них сохраняются только последние изменения, а не вся таблица. Если файл повреждён, попробуйте способ 4 (восстановление через OpenOffice).
Как включить отображение скрытых папок в Windows?
Откройте Проводник → вкладка Вид → поставьте галочку Скрытые элементы. Для Windows 10/11 также можно использовать сочетание клавиш Alt + P → O → H.
Способ 3: Восстановление предыдущих версий файла (Shadow Copy)
Если файл хоть раз сохранялся на жёсткий диск (даже под временным именем), Windows может хранить его «теневые копии» (Shadow Copies) — снимки состояния файла в разные моменты времени. Это работает, только если на вашем диске включена функция «Защита системы».
Как восстановить:
Найдите папку, где находился исходный файл (или где должен был сохраниться).
Кликните по папке правой кнопкой →
Свойства → Предыдущие версии.Выберите дату, когда файл ещё существовал, и нажмите «Восстановить» или «Открыть».
| Условие | Вероятность успеха | Примечания |
|---|---|---|
| Файл сохранялся ранее | ⭐⭐⭐⭐⭐ (90%) | Shadow Copy создаётся автоматически при включённой защите системы. |
| Файл не сохранялся ни разу | ⭐ (10%) | Может сработать, если Excel создал временный файл в папке документа. |
| Диск отформатирован | ⭐ (5%) | Требуются специализированные инструменты вроде Recuva. |
| Файл на сетевом диске | ⭐⭐ (30%) | Shadow Copy работает только для локальных дисков. |
⚠️ Внимание: Если вы используете SSD-накопитель, шансы ниже — Windows по умолчанию отключает Shadow Copy для SSD из-за ограниченного ресурса записей. Чтобы включить её, выполните в Командной строке (администратор):
vssadmin add shadowstorage /for=C: /on=C: /maxsize=10GB
(замените C: на ваш диск).
Способ 4: Открытие повреждённого файла через OpenOffice или Google Sheets
Если временный файл Excel открывается с ошибкой, попробуйте альтернативные программы. OpenOffice Calc и Google Таблицы иногда справляются с повреждёнными .xlsx лучше, чем сам Excel.
Инструкция для OpenOffice Calc:
Скачайте и установите OpenOffice (бесплатно).
Запустите Calc →
Файл → Открыть.Выберите повреждённый файл, поставьте галочку «Восстановить» и нажмите
Открыть.
Для Google Таблиц:
Перейдите на Google Sheets.
Нажмите
Файл → Импорт → Загрузитьи выберите файл.В настройках импорта укажите «Заменить текущую таблицу».
💡 Полезный совет: Если файл открывается, но часть данных отсутствует, попробуйте экспортировать его обратно в .xlsx через Файл → Сохранить как. Иногда это восстанавливает потерянные формулы или форматирование.
Способ 5: Восстановление с помощью специализированных программ
Если стандартные методы не сработали, используйте программы для восстановления данных. Они сканируют диск на уровне секторов и могут найти удалённые или временные файлы. Лучшие варианты:
- 🛠️ Recuva (бесплатно) — простой интерфейс, поддерживает поиск по сигнатурам
.xlsx. - 🛠️ EaseUS Data Recovery (платная) — глубокое сканирование, восстанавливает структуру папок.
- 🛠️ Stellar Phoenix Excel Repair (платная) — специализируется на повреждённых файлах Excel.
Инструкция для Recuva:
Установите программу с официального сайта (ccleaner.com/recuva).
Выберите тип файлов «Документы» → «Microsoft Office».
Укажите диск, где работал Excel (обычно
C:), и запустите сканирование.После поиска отфильтруйте результаты по расширению
.xlsxили.tmp.
⚠️ Внимание: Не устанавливайте программы восстановления на тот же диск, где потерян файл! Это может перезаписать его остатки. Используйте внешний накопитель или другой раздел диска.
Способ 6: Проверка корзины и облачных резервных копий
Иногда Excel сохраняет временные файлы в Корзину, особенно если вы закрыли программу через Диспетчер задач. Также проверьте облачные сервисы, если у вас настроена синхронизация:
- 🗑️ Корзина: Откройте её на Рабочем столе и введите в поиске
.xlsxили.tmp. - ☁️ OneDrive: Если вы вошли в учётную запись Microsoft, проверьте папку OneDrive на сайте onedrive.live.com →
Корзина. - ☁️ Google Диск: Перейдите в drive.google.com →
Корзина(хранит файлы 30 дней). - 💾 Локальные резервные копии: Если у вас настроено резервное копирование через Файловую историю Windows, проверьте архивы в
Панель управления → История файлов.
💡 Полезный совет: В OneDrive можно восстановить предыдущие версии файла даже если он не удалён. Кликните по файлу правой кнопкой → Версия → выберите нужную дату.
Способ 7: Предупреждение потерь в будущем (настройка Excel и Windows)
Чтобы больше не терять данные, настройте Excel и Windows заранее:
Уменьшите интервал автосохранения:
Файл → Параметры → Сохранение→ установите5 минутвместо 10.Включите сохранение последней версии: В тех же настройках активируйте опцию
Сохранять последнюю автосохранённую версию при закрытии без сохранения.Настройте Shadow Copy: Включите Защиту системы для диска с документами (
Панель управления → Система → Защита системы).Используйте облачное сохранение: Сохраняйте файлы в OneDrive или Google Диск — они хранят историю изменений.
Установите UPS: Источник бесперебойного питания защитит от потерь при отключении электричества.
💡 Полезный совет: Создайте шаблон Excel с часто используемыми формулами и стилями. Так вы сэкономите время при создании новых файлов и снизите риск потерь.
FAQ: Частые вопросы о восстановлении Excel-файлов
Можно ли восстановить файл, если Excel завис и его пришлось закрыть через Диспетчер задач?
Да, в 80% случаев. При аварийном закрытии Excel создаёт файл автовосстановления в папке C:\Users\ИмяПользователя\AppData\Roaming\Microsoft\Excel\. Запустите Excel заново — программа должна предложить восстановить документ автоматически. Если нет, ищите файл вручную (см. Способ 2).
Я нажал «Не сохранять» при выходе. Есть ли шанс вернуть данные?
Шансы есть, но они ниже. Если файл уже сохранялся ранее, проверьте Shadow Copy (Способ 3) или временные файлы (Способ 2). Если файл создавался «с нуля», попробуйте программы восстановления вроде Recuva (Способ 5). Важно: не создавайте новых файлов на том же диске, чтобы не перезаписать данные.
Excel пишет «Файл повреждён». Как его открыть?
Используйте один из этих методов:
- Откройте Excel →
Файл → Открыть → Обзор→ выберите файл → нажмите стрелку рядом с кнопкойОткрыть→ «Открыть и восстановить». - Попробуйте открыть файл через OpenOffice Calc или Google Sheets (Способ 4).
- Переименуйте расширение с
.xlsxна.zip, извлеките содержимое и проверьте файлы в папкеxl\worksheets.
Где Excel хранит автосохранённые файлы в Windows 10/11?
По умолчанию путь такой:
C:\Users\ИмяПользователя\AppData\Roaming\Microsoft\Excel\
или
C:\Users\ИмяПользователя\AppData\Local\Microsoft\Office\UnsavedFiles\
Чтобы увидеть папку AppData, включите отображение скрытых файлов в Проводнике (см. спойлер в Способе 2).
Можно ли восстановить файл после переустановки Windows?
Если вы не форматировали диск, шансы есть. Используйте программы восстановления (Recuva, EaseUS) для сканирования диска на уровне секторов. Если диск был отформатирован, попробуйте TestDisk или обратитесь в сервисный центр — самостоятельное восстановление может усугубить ситуацию.